What is a Wrongful Death?
Wrongful death refers to a circumstance where an individual passes away due to somebody else’s negligence or wrongful act. Typical scenarios consist of:
- Car Accidents: Collisions brought on by reckless or sidetracked driving.
- Medical Malpractice: Deaths developing from failed medical procedures or misdiagnosis.
- Workplace Accidents: Fatal events occurring on the task due to security violations.
- Item Liability: Deaths triggered by faulty or hazardous items.

The Role of a Wrongful Death Attorney
A wrongful death attorney specializes in representing households who have lost loved ones due to the negligence or wrongful acts of others. Their main responsibilities include:
-
Legal Guidance:
- Explain the laws and statutes relevant to wrongful death claims.
- Offer clarity on the process and prospective outcomes.
-
Examination:
- Gather proof to support the claim, consisting of medical reports, Pedestrian Accident Attorney reports, and witness statements.
- Deal with specialists such as accident reconstruction specialists or doctor to construct a strong case.
-
Suing:
- Prepare and submit all necessary legal files with the proper court.
- Ensure that the claim adheres to statutes of constraints.
-
Negotiation:
- Communicate with the opposing celebration (or their insurance provider) to negotiate a fair settlement.
- Supporter for the family’s rights and interests throughout negotiations.
-
Litigation:
- Represent the household in court if a settlement can not be reached.
- Present the case in front of a judge and jury if required.

Actions to Filing a Wrongful Death Claim
Submitting a wrongful death claim includes several crucial actions:
-
Consultation: Families need to start by talking to a wrongful death attorney. It’s essential to go over the situations of the death and collect details on possible claims.
-
Examination: The attorney will undertake an extensive investigation to collect all necessary evidence and files.
-
Filing the Claim: The attorney will draft and file the legal problem, including information relating to the departed, the accountable celebration, and the premises for the wrongful death claim.
-
Discovery: Both parties exchange evidence and files to develop their case.
-
Settlement Negotiations: The attorney will participate in negotiations to reach a settlement that compensates the family.
-
Trial: If negotiations fail, the case might go to trial, where both sides provide their arguments to a judge and jury.

Essential Considerations for Families
When handling a wrongful death claim, families need to think about the following:
-
Statute of Limitations: Each state has a time frame for submitting wrongful death claims, which can range from one to three years. It’s important to remain within this limitation to maintain legal rights.
-
Eligible Parties: Not everybody can start a wrongful death claim. Usually, instant member of the family such as partners, kids, and moms and dads are qualified.
-
Types of Damages: Compensation may include:
- Medical expenditures incurred before death
- Funeral and burial costs
- Loss of earnings and benefits
- Discomfort and suffering of surviving household members

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
Q1: What is the distinction in between a personal injury and a wrongful death claim?A: A personal Sports Injury Lawyer claim is filed by a hurt individual, whereas a wrongful death claim is filed by enduring member of the family on behalf of a deceased loved one. Q2: How long does a wrongful death case take to resolve?A: The timeline differs based on numerous aspects, such as the intricacy
of the case, state laws, and the desire of parties to negotiate. Q3: How much does it cost to hire a wrongful death attorney?A: Many wrongful death attorneys deal with a contingency cost basis, meaning they just make money if you win the case. Q4: Can numerous parties be held responsible in a wrongful death case?A: Yes, if several parties contributed to the wrongful death, all can be held responsible. Q5: What ought to I do if
I presume my loved one passed away due to negligence?A: Seek legal advice from a wrongful death attorney as soon
